MRB exam held

June 29, 2015 12:00 am | Updated 05:35 am IST - COIMBATORE:

As many as 4,900 candidates appeared for the Medical Recruitment Board examination conducted on Sunday to fill the vacancies in the post of nurses.

According to officials, a total of 5,186 candidates had registered to take the examination in Coimbatore, of which 286 candidates failed to turn up. As much as 94.5 per cent of the registered candidates attended the examination.

The examination was held at nine venues in the city. The district administration had appointed 18 principal invigilators to supervise the examinations. Special bus services were also arranged from various parts of the district to the venues.

Details of provisionally selected candidates will be hosted in the board’s website www.mrb.tn.gov.in. Further developments would be updated first in the official twitter account of MRB - www.twitter.com/mrb_tn.
